
Damian is a former smoker who quit with vaping in 2016 after numerous unsuccessful quit attempts using traditional smoking cessation methods. Shortly after that the TPD came into full effect, Damian got involved in advocacy, contacting local and national politicians to argue against restrictive regulations for vaping products. Damian is the current Chair of the New Nicotine Alliance Ireland, a consumer advocacy association and registered charity which he co-founded in 2019. Later that year NNA Ireland joined ETHRA, an independent umbrella organisation for consumer organisations, as one of its 24 partner associations across Europe. ETHRA has been recognised as a stakeholder by the EU institutions and Damian has taken part in consultations at every stage of the preparations and revisions of the Tobacco Products Directive and the Tobacco Excise Directive, as well as numerous public consultations in EU member states. ETHRA continues to advocate for evidence-based risk-proportionate regulations for non-combustible nicotine products.
